Portuguese vs Swiss Disability Age Under 5 Correlation Chart
The statistical analysis conducted on geographies consisting of 231,785,115 people shows a moderate positive correlation between the proportion of Portuguese and percentage of population with a disability under the age of 5 in the United States with a correlation coefficient (R) of 0.487 and weighted average of 1.6%. Similarly, the statistical analysis conducted on geographies consisting of 231,156,469 people shows a moderate positive correlation between the proportion of Swiss and percentage of population with a disability under the age of 5 in the United States with a correlation coefficient (R) of 0.455 and weighted average of 1.6%, a difference of 1.1%.
